What is libdebian-installer4-dev
libdebian-installer4-dev is:
This library is used by debian-installer to perform common functions such as logging messages and executing commands. If you aren’t working on debian-installer or building your own install system based on debian-installer, then you probably don’t need this library.
This package contains files needed to do libdebian-installer development.
There are three methods to install libdebian-installer4-dev on Debian 9.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.
Install libdebian-installer4-dev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.
sudo apt-get update
After updating apt database, We can install libdebian-installer4-dev using apt-get by running the following command:
sudo apt-get -y install libdebian-installer4-dev
Install libdebian-installer4-dev Using apt
Update apt database with apt using the following command.
sudo apt update
After updating apt database, We can install libdebian-installer4-dev using apt by running the following command:
sudo apt -y install libdebian-installer4-dev
Install libdebian-installer4-dev Using aptitude
If you want to follow this method, you might need to install aptitude first since aptitude is usually not installed by default on Debian. Update apt database with aptitude using the following command.
sudo aptitude update
After updating apt database, We can install libdebian-installer4-dev using aptitude by running the following command:
sudo aptitude -y install libdebian-installer4-dev
How To Uninstall libdebian-installer4-dev on Debian 9
To uninstall only the libdebian-installer4-dev package we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get remove libdebian-installer4-dev
Uninstall libdebian-installer4-dev And Its Dependencies
To uninstall libdebian-installer4-dev and its dependencies that are no longer needed by Debian 9, we can use the command below: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ove libdebian-installer4-dev
Remove libdebian-installer4-dev Configurations and Data
To remove libdebian-installer4-dev configuration and data from Debian 9 we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y purge libdebian-installer4-dev
Remove libdebian-installer4-dev configuration, data, and all of its dependencies
We can use the following command to remove libdebian-installer4-dev configurations, data and all of its dependencies, we can use the following command:
sudo apt-get -y autoremove --purge libdebian-installer4-dev
